When selecting a lens spray cleaner, it’s crucial to consider its ingredients. A quality lens cleaner typically includes distilled water and isopropyl alcohol. Distilled water prevents mineral deposits, while isopropyl alcohol ensures effective cleaning without streaks. According to a 2022 report from the Lens Cleaning Solutions Association, over 75% of users noted better clarity with alcohol-based cleaners.
Another important ingredient is a surfactant. Surfactants help lift grease and grime from lens surfaces. A survey revealed that 68% of professionals prefer cleaners with various surfactants for optimal performance. However, some cleaners may use harsh chemicals that can damage lens coatings. It's essential to look for gentle formulations that provide both safety and efficacy.
Lastly, consider the pH balance of the cleaner. Solutions that are too acidic or alkaline can harm your lenses. A balanced pH ensures the longevity of lens coatings. Research indicates that a balanced pH not only protects coatings but also enhances the overall cleaning experience. Choosing wisely based on these ingredients will lead to better care for your lenses.

When selecting a lens spray cleaner, safety must be a priority. Understanding the ingredients is crucial. Some cleaners may contain harsh chemicals that can damage your lenses over time. Always check for alcohol or ammonia-based solutions. These substances can strip coatings off lenses, affecting optical clarity.
Compatibility is another vital consideration. Different lenses, such as polarized or anti-reflective ones, require specific care. A cleaner suitable for one type may not be safe for another. Testing a small area first can help. Look for options that are pH-balanced. This minimizes the risk of irritation to your eyes.
User feedback is valuable. Seek reviews from fellow lens wearers. Their experiences can guide you toward effective products. Pay attention to any reported adverse reactions or issues. Trustworthy sources often provide insights into what works best. By prioritizing safety and compatibility, you can make an informed choice that protects your vision and enhances your experience.
